William B. Griffith

William B. Griffith (93), a ninth generation Marylander of Beallsville, MD, died December 18, 2011. He was the son of Howard and Elizabeth Perry Griffith. He was married to Barbara Smith Griffith for 53 years until her death in 2000.
Bill retired from Montgomery County Government in 1976 as chief of Zoning and Licenses and was certified by the Circuit Court as an expert witness on zoning matters .He attended Montgomery Blair High School, Green briar Military Academy in Lewisburg, WV and the University of Maryland and served with the US Army Eighth Air Force in Europe in World War II from 1942-1945.
Mr. Griffith was a member of St. Peter's Episcopal Church in Poolesville, MD where he served as Vestryman, Junior Warden, Lector and Sunday School teacher. He served as chief and president of the Upper Montgomery County Volunteer Fire Department, Beallsville, MD, and as an active fireman and rescue squad member, responded to emergency calls for 57 years. He organized and trained the original rescue squad for the Department.
Bill is survived by his stepson, Russell B. Shetterly and wife, Ann; his daughter, Mary Pat Wilson; his grandchildren Barbara Mowery, Krista Parrott, Michael Shetterly, Joan Loquist, Katherine Longbrake and Laura Cooper; nineteen great-grandchildren and a beloved friend and caring neighbor, Doris Lewis.
A memorial service will be held at St. Peter's Church, 20100 Fisher Avenue, Poolesville, on January 3, 2011 at 11:00 a.m. In lieu of flowers, donations may be made to St. Peter's Church, PO Box 387, 20100 Fisher Avenue, Poolesville, MD 20837 or the Upper Montgomery County Volunteer Fire Department, 19801 Beallsville Road, Beallsville, MD 20839.

Elizabeth "Betty" J. Watkins

Mrs. Elizabeth "Betty" J. Watkins, 93, of Poolesville, passed away peacefully on Thursday December 15, 2011.
She was the wife of the late James G. Titus and Wilfred Watkins.
Born on February 28, 1918 in Riner, Virginia, she was the daughter of the late Claude and Lethia (Massey) Jarels.
Betty managed the school cafeteria for 12 years, prior to owning and operating Titus Tasty Cupboard, a poplar restaurant in Poolesville for 19 years. After selling the restaurant, Betty continued to work at the local bank for 13 years and later at the local dry cleaning store until the age of 85. Volunteer service included multiple church activities and Hospice Caring. Her strong work ethic, abiding faith, love of people, and heart of service will be remembered by the many lives she touched over the years.
Surviving are her two daughters, Jane Hottle (Bob) of North Carolina, Joan Carroll (Bill) of Poolesville; two sisters, Edna Larman and Nancy Wentzel, six grandchildren, 13 great grandchildren and 6 great great grandchildren. In addition, she is survived by her step-children, John Watkins (Sandy) of Pennsylvania, and step-daughters, Rachel Wivell (Bill) of Emmitsburg, and Debbie Clarke (Bill) of Pennsylvania.
The family will be receiving friends on Tuesday December 20 from 1-3 and 6-8pm at the Hilton Funeral Home, 22111 Beallsville Rd. (Rt 109), Barnesville.
Funeral services will be held at 11am on Wednesday December 21 at the Poolesville Baptist Church, 17550 W. Willard Rd., Poolesville, MD.
Interment will follow in Monocacy cemetery, Beallsville.
In lieu of flowers donations may be made in Betty's name to the Poolesville Baptist Church, 17550 West Willard Road, Poolesville, MD. 20837, the Poolesville Memorial United Methodist Church, P. O. Box 358, Poolesville, MD. 20837 or Hospice Caring, 518 South Frederick Ave., Gaithersburg, MD 20877.
